URL duties(Council Directive 2002/60/EC, Annex V):
• To coordinate, in consultation with the Commission, the methods employed in the Member States for diagnosing African swine fever, specifically by:
– typing, storing and supplying strains of African swine fever virus and supplying standardised sera, and other reference reagents to the national laboratories in order to standardise the tests and reagents employed in the Member States,
– building up and holding an African swine fever virus collection,
– collecting and collating data and information on the methods of diagnosis used and the results of tests carried out,
organising periodic comparative tests of diagnostic procedures at Community level,

SUMMARY OF ACTIVITIES OF THE ASF-EURL IN EASTERN EUROPEAN COUNTRIES 2007-2012
1. Participation in the Interlaboratory comparison tests (ILCTs) annually prepared by the URL → In order to harmonize
the current ASF diagnostic techniques employed in Eastern European countries, the
URL opened the possibility, since 2008, to participate in the ILCTs to non EU-NRLs
belonging to the Eastern European countries Russia, Armenia, Georgia, Belarus and Ukraine.
In summary, the NRLs from Belarus, Ukraine and Russia have been actively participating since 2010 receiving the panel of samples and sending the results on time to the URL.

SUMMARY OF ACTIVITIES OF THE ASF-EURL IN EASTERN EUROPEAN COUNTRIES 2007-2012
Preparation and distribution of SOPs, ASF reference standards, biological material and reagents for ASF diagnosis. ASF- OIE reference standards: • ASF semipurified antigen (ASF-Ag) for the OIE indirect ELISA
• ASF reference positive (ASF-PC), limit (ASF-LC) and negative (ASF-NC) sera.
• ASF Immunoblotting strips (ASF-IB) for the OIE-IB confirmatory technique.
• Fixed ASFV Ba71V VERO cells 96- wells immuno-plates (ASF-IPT) for the
standarization of the URL-Immunoperoxidase technique (IPT)

SUMMARY OF ACTIVITIES OF THE ASF-EURL IN EASTERN EUROPEAN COUNTRIES 2007-2012
Preparation and distribution of the URL-ASF reference material for internal validation and verification of ASF diagnostic tests.
• 12 reference sample sera → antibody
detection techniques.
• 16 reference sample panel (serum and tissues)
→ for DNA extraction methods purposes.
• 14 reference DNAs → PCR techniques.
